It is known that early pubertal timing has deleterious effects on adolescent problem behaviors (Dimler & Natsuaki, 2015) but little is known regarding how long its effect lasts. These mixed findings may be due to externalizing behaviors being too broad of a term to describe a range of behaviors that may be best divided into two domains: nonviolent and violent behaviors. The attenuation hypothesis (Copeland et al., 2010) suggests early maturation’s effect weakens as maturity increases towards adulthood. Based on this hypothesis and by using data from a subset of participants who participated in National Longitudinal Study of Adolescent to Adult Health (Add Health), we asked: (1) Does early maturation have a differential effect on nonviolent and violent externalizing behaviors? (2) If so, does this effect last through adulthood or dissipate after adolescence? We hypothesized that (1) early maturation specifically affects nonviolent behaviors; and (2) effects of early maturation dissipates as adolescents approach adulthood.
METHOD. The sample includes individuals who were 12-16 years old at wave 1 (Mage=14.6 years; 52.8% female; N=4,255). The assessment of pubertal timing, which occurred in waves 1 and 2, combined three sources of information: one interviewer-report item, one self-report perception item on pubertal status compared to peers, and three self-report items about sex-specific secondary sexual characteristics. Across four waves, participants reported the levels of their externalizing behaviors using delinquency, fighting, and violence scales created specifically for Add Health participants. We created three categories of externalizing behaviors: total externalizing, nonviolent, and violent behaviors. Nonviolent and violent items were chosen based on prior research (Beaver et al., 2016) and face validity. Some items changed across waves to keep measures age-appropriate and some items were commonly assessed across all waves. Via a parceling technique for measurement invariance models, we extracted items from each wave, creating total nonviolent behavior scores (αs=.610-.762) and total violent behavior scores (αs=.524-.743). Total externalizing behavior scores for each wave combined nonviolent and violent behaviors. Age was centered at 12-years old. Socioeconomic status and race were included as covariates, and we separately analyzed each sex.
RESULTS AND DISCUSSION. Measurement invariance analyses indicated partial strong factorial invariance, suggesting externalizing behaviors had the same underlying structure over time, despite some items changing to accommodate the participants’ age. Growth curve analyses found early maturers reported significantly elevated total externalizing (γs=.002 and .008, p<.01, for males and females, respectively), nonviolent (γs=.0002 and .0001, p<.01), and male violent (γ =-.002, p<.001) behaviors throughout adolescence but became indistinguishable from on-time and late-maturers after adolescence, supporting the attenuation hypothesis (Figures 1 and 2). The early maturation effect was only significant for males’ violent behaviors, suggesting early maturing males, not females, engaged in more violent behaviors at age 12, but declined in these behaviors more quickly than on-time or late-maturing males. These findings help clarify the differential effect of early maturation on two distinct domains of externalizing behaviors (nonviolent and violent behaviors), especially for females.
